South African founder, Nomvuyo Treffers started Swimma Caps out of the inevitable frustration that comes from swimming and getting her hair wet. In a conversation with Bona about why she founded the swimming cap company, Treffers said:

“I often avoided going swimming because I could not bear the chore of having to blow-dry my locs for hours.

My children also complained about uncomfortable swimming caps that could not fit over their high-volume hairstyles.

Seeing my children frustrated motivated me to design swimming caps suitable for bulk hair.”

Treffers is now working with schools in Cape Town and Johannesburg to provide Swimma Caps to pupils. This product has become more than a business at this point, as it is also an opportunity to teach young black girls to not feel other for having big, curly hair that can’t fit into swimming caps made for white hair.
